Brown-Driver-Briggs
מִּישׁוֺן proper name, of a river (Thes below פושׁ, compare especially NesMarg. 5, but dubious); — one of the rivers of Eden Genesis 2:11, Φ(ε)ισων, (on theories of identification see Commentaries, also references below גִּיחוֺן).
